1. All activities except for the March 9 date are Saturdays.
2. The symbols '$$' indicate
an entry fee will be charged and ammunition will be issued to
all competitors.
3. All matches at the Dalton
Range shoot the CMP Garand-Springfield-Military Bolt Rifle (G-S-M)
'B' course of fire (5 sighters and 50 rounds for record), except
March 15, July 19, and August 16.
4. All matches at the Aim
Rite range are 30 rd. matches, plus 5 sighters. The Aim Rite
matches are not registered with the CMP. Please note that the
time varies somewhat on these dates, and one of them is a Sunday.
Entry fee will be $5.
5. The JCG matches in May
and October may fill to capacity. Pre-registration is advised
(see web page for form). All other matches are same-day registration.
6. The activities on March
8 are classroom activities only.
7. Ammunition available at cost to all members for personal use
at the matches. GI .30-06 ($0.25 per round), .22 Aguila Super
Extra ($2.00/50; $17/500). A limited supply of .223 Black Hills/68gr.
Hornaday ($0.35 per round) is also available.
8. Juniors (aged 19 or
under) may shoot for free, including ammunition.
Yikes!!!
The shooting season is here. Now!
Please look at the revised schedule. We have added 3 matches
at the Aim Rite range in reponse to member requests made at the
dinner meeting in January. These matches will be 30 round matches
using the usually Garand-Springfield-Military rifle rules of
the CMP, but they are not registered with the CMP. Shooters
wishing to shoot the AR-15 or other accurate rifles will use
the standard NRA reduced-course targets (SR-21 and MR-31) for
the prone stages. Cash awards will be given in the two classes
(G-S-M and NRA) to the winners ($10) and $5 each to every 5th
person aftward (6th, 11th, 16th etc). Finally, because we have
to pay for the range, we will charge a $5 entry fee to shoot.

Fun Shoot
The annual "fun shoot" is coming up. For the past
couple of years this has been more like the refrigerator shoot.
Most members have stayed home when it snowed or got cold for
this match, and you have missed a (fairly) fun time. For the
fun shoot you may shoot any firearm you wish including .22 rimfire
or .17 rimfire. We will limit it to iron sights, though-no
scopes. In the past we have done things like try to hit a dollar
bill from the standing position, or hit a dollar bill hidden
behind the corner of the target face. Maybe I can think of some
other games this year (and maybe not). Plan on shooting maybe
30 or 40 rounds, maximum. There will be no rapid fire, but there
may be some timed fire such as 3 shots within 30 seconds. I
believe last year I handed out something like $240 in prize money,
so it is worth your while to show up.

Achievement
Medal Scores
The CMP has released this year's cutoff scores for achievement
medals. For the first time they have provided values for the
50 shot matches that we usually shoot. In past years I have
simply taken the percentages from the 30 shot matches and applied
them to the 50 shot matches myself. I am gratified to find out
that the CMP's calculations are very similar to the ones that
I made, so I haven't been depriving you shooters of medals you
might have won otherwise. Below is the table of things the CMP
has on their web site:
Award 2007 2008 2008 (50-shot)
John C. Garand Match
Garand Gold 279+ 276+ 463+
Garand Silver 272-278 269-275 452-462
Garand Bronze 261-271 257-268 432-451
Springfield Rifle Match
Springfield Gold 277+ 278+ 466+
Springfield Silver 268-276 270-277 454-465
Springfield Bronze 257-267 260-269 438-453
Vintage Military Rifle Match
Military Gold 275+ 275+ 461+
Military Silver 266-274 267-274 449-460
Military Bronze 250-265 252-266 425-448
M1 Carbine Match
Carbine Gold 352 352+
Carbine Silver 341-351 339-351
Carbine Bronze 325-340 323-338
Rimfire Sporter T-Class (scope)
RS Gold T-Class 578+ 577+
RS Silver T-Class 566-577 564-576
RS Bronze T-Class 550-565 548-563
Rimfire Sporter O-Class (open sights)
RS Gold O-Class 557+ 552+
RS Silver O-Class 541-556 542-551
RS Bronze O-Class 515-540 520-541
